比如哔哩哔哩、喜马拉雅这种网站,用什么语言能快速上线?用什么语言及架构最合适?不考虑后续运营的情况下应给多少预算?
1
akira 2017-03-27 00:05:04 +08:00
什么语言都可以。不考虑后续运营的话,人家给你个支撑 100 人在线的
|
3
sivacohan 2017-03-27 01:10:57 +08:00 via Android
可以参考 YouTube
|
4
changwei 2017-03-27 01:54:23 +08:00 via Android 1
从表现层来看, youtube 是 python , bilibili 是 php , acfun 是 asp.net ,综上所述各种语言都可以。而且你这种需求目前网上有大量开源整站源代码可供使用
|
5
yruite OP |
6
WildCat 2017-03-27 02:24:48 +08:00 via iPhone
补充,熊猫是 golang
|
7
cevincheung 2017-03-27 02:29:49 +08:00 1
跟语言没关系吧
音视频转码问题(集群服务器,第三方服务) 音视频、图像等文件存储(集群服务器,第三方服务) 网络 CDN 服务(第三方服务) 七牛、又拍云、腾讯云都有现成的解决方案,无论用何种编程语言都可以快速实现。正式上线发布服务以后的事才是需要考虑的。 再再再之后才是需要考虑技术方向的问题,交给专业的 CTO 吧。 |
8
msg7086 2017-03-27 03:05:30 +08:00 1
@yruite
函数命名不规范管你做网站什么事。 函数安全性有问题那就让你的程序员管好安全看就好了。 微软不能跨平台,你要跨平台干什么? Stackoverflow 跑在 Windows 上好好的, WISC 架构。 什么语言都有坑, Java 吃内存像饿狼, Python 有 2 和 3 的不兼容问题,上面说的 golang 是谷歌一家的,有跑路可能。 要自主开发快速上线, Rails 不二选择, Github 就是基于 Rails ,但是负载能力极低,推特到了后期果断换了 Scala 。 还要再举点别的例子么 /手动滑稽 要超高的负载能力的话,什么语言都不管用,花几十万年薪请个架构师才是正道。 |
9
EridanusSora 2017-03-27 08:22:17 +08:00 via Android
@changwei AcFun 应该是 Java 。
|
10
xycool 2017-03-27 10:06:43 +08:00
@EridanusSora 应该是 asp.net.
|
11
EridanusSora 2017-03-27 11:02:29 +08:00 via Android
@xycool 不是,是故意伪造的……😂
|
12
changwei 2017-03-27 18:23:28 +08:00 via Android
@EridanusSora 他为什么要故意伪造这个?@xycool 话说你这是什么网站?
|
13
xycool 2017-03-27 18:45:25 +08:00 via iPhone
|